The outdoor film series at the Martin Luther King, Jr. Memorial will begin next week with a documentary about immigration.

Documented, in which former Washington Post reporter Jose Vargas uses his own undocumented status to talk about the larger immigration debate, will screen on June 19 at 8 p.m. Seating for the once-monthly film series begins at 7 p.m. Blankets and chairs are welcome; alcohol is not. See the full schedule below.

June 19: Documented
July 24: 42
August 28: Mandela
